Vibrations/shocks
If the gas analyzer is installed in a cabinet, the maximum acceleration am-
plitude may not exceed 0.01 ms
−2
in a frequency range of 0.1 to 200 Hz.
If the gas analyzer is not installed in a cabinet, the following data for the
individual analyzer modules apply.
Analyzer module Vibrations/shocks
Caldos25 max. ±0.04 mm for 5 to 30 Hz
Caldos27 max. ±0.04 mm for 5 to 55 Hz; 0.5 g for 55 to 150 Hz
Fidas24 max. 0.5 g, max. 150 Hz
Fidas24 NMHC max. 0.5 g, max. 150 Hz
Limas11 IR max. ±0.04 mm at 5 to 55 Hz, 0.5 g at 55 to 150 Hz
Limas21 UV max. ±0.04 mm at 5 to 55 Hz, 0.5 g at 55 to 150 Hz
Limas21 HW max. ±0.04 mm / 0.5 g at 5 to 150 Hz
Magnos206 max. ±0.04 mm at 5 to 20 Hz
Magnos28 max. ±0.04 mm at 5 to 20 Hz
Magnos27 max. ±0.04 mm at 5 to 60 Hz
Uras26 max. ±0.04 mm at 5 to 55 Hz; 0.5 g at 55 to 150 Hz;
slight transient effect on measured value in the region
of the beam modulation frequency
ZO23 max. ±0.04 mm at 5 to 55 Hz, 0.5 g at 55 to 150 Hz
Remark: Compliance with the metrological data can only be assured if data on
vibration amplitude and frequency range at the installation site are available
and suitable means are employed to decouple the analyzer.
